The cheapest way to get from Valladolid to Villacarralón is to drive which costs €12 - €18 and takes 1h 8m.
The fastest way to get from Valladolid to Villacarralón is to drive which takes 1h 8m and costs €12 - €18.
No, there is no direct bus from Valladolid to Villacarralón. However, there are services departing from Valladolid and arriving at Villalon via . The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 14m.
No, there is no direct train from Valladolid to Villacarralón. However, there are services departing from Valladolid and arriving at Villada via . The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 33m.
The distance between Valladolid and Villacarralón is 78 km. The road distance is 76.8 km.
The best way to get from Valladolid to Villacarralón without a car is to bus which takes 1h 14m and costs €26 - €35.
It takes approximately 1h 14m to get from Valladolid to Villacarralón, including transfers.
Valladolid to Villacarralón bus services, operated by ALSA, depart from Valladolid station.
Valladolid to Villacarralón train services, operated by Renfe Viajeros, depart from Valladolid station.
The best way to get from Valladolid to Villacarralón is to bus which takes 1h 14m and costs €26 - €35. Alternatively, you can train, which costs €27 - €40 and takes 1h 33m.
